Netskope had seven patents in digitalization during Q1 2024. Netskope Inc’s patents filed in Q1 2024 include technologies for computer network anomaly detection, multi-label support vector machine classification of documents, classifying files as encrypted or not, and providing secure access to web pages through an intermediary server. These technologies involve advanced algorithms and systems to enhance cybersecurity and improve user experience. Recent Patents
Application: Systems and methods for anomaly detection (Patent ID: US20240048581A1)
The patent filed by Netskope Inc. discloses computer network anomaly detection systems and methods that involve retrieving learned profiles for networked computing devices, computing pairwise distance matrices based on statistical data profiles, removing distances above a threshold, clustering devices based on remaining distances, and computing anomaly scores for the clusters. The clustering can be time-based, considering properties like connections, bytes sent/received, and destination IP addresses/ports, with anomaly scores computed based on computing system nodes in the cluster. The method also involves generating learned profiles by collecting network data, categorizing devices, calculating statistical data, and computing distances from a reference point.
Furthermore, the patent describes a method for reading network communication data, determining device groups with similar characteristics, updating normal values based on data, detecting anomalous device data, and raising alerts accordingly. The apparatus includes an anomaly detector with real-time detection and learning modules, along with a database for storing updated normal values. The detector reads data streams, determines device groups, updates normal values, and raises alerts for anomalous data, providing a comprehensive approach to network anomaly detection and response.
